Bass fishing in shallow water is my favorite... Don't be fooled just by the cover you can see on top of the water, an advantage of fishing a relatively shallow place is that you can see the bottom or make out some structure from the bottom. My favorite way to target bass like this is with topwater(hard and soft), soft on pads and in grassy muck, hard around the cover... Like I was saying about cover under the water like rocks, submerged vegetation, logs, etc. I either use topwater, texas rigged worm(weighted or not) , crankbait depending on the depth...
If it is a small pond/lake I usually go ahead and fish the entire shore line before doing anything else... Hope something helped....
